What It Is

scanini is a digital ordering system built for restaurant scenarios, with a focus on “hardware-free” QR code ordering. After arriving at a restaurant, customers can scan a QR code to view the online menu and create an order directly on their own phone. The system then notifies waitstaff so they can provide timely service. Its goal is to help restaurants reduce paper menus and improve the efficiency of dine-in order handling.

Core Features and Product Capabilities

Based on the captured page content, scanini’s core modules include a QR code entry point, an online menu, mobile self-service ordering, and order notifications for waitstaff. The workflow is designed around three steps: scan, create an order, and have staff receive and process it. The page also says that digital menus can help restaurants save time and costs while reducing the need for multiple types of printed menus. Pros, Cons, and Who It Is For

The advantages are that the concept is simple, the learning curve is low, customers do not need to install any additional equipment, and it can help reduce paper menu costs. The downside is limited information disclosure, with unclear boundaries beyond basic QR code ordering. It is better suited to small restaurants, cafés, and casual dining shops that want to quickly launch a digital menu and dine-in QR ordering. If you need a complete restaurant ERP system, a closed-loop payment workflow, chain-level permissions, or localized services, you should evaluate it carefully.
